The scammer's initial contact is typically made via dating apps and other social media sites. The scammer gains the confidence and trust of the victim—through establishing an online relationship—and then claims to have knowledge of cryptocurrency investment or trading opportunities that will result in substantial profits. Shady Bots and Automated Systems. Forex scams come from fake automated systems that promise to trade for you. You may see people advertising "trading bots" online. Trading bots can be legitimate, but many are low-quality.
